Thanks for a good video. Just getting in to wreck fishing for pollock so wondering if there is any particular time of tide / weather conditions you prefer to fish for Pollock ? Please can you also let me know what rod are you using as it looks like it has a good action to it ? many thanks Bob
I prefer a bigger tide for pollock they seem to like the fast run of water. I don’t think it matters ebb or flood tide but some wrecks fish better on either tide thanks for watching and for your comment I really appreciate that.
I was using a Kanzaki 12/20 rod for most parts of that video but I usually use my Tenyru bulldog lure rod whenever it’s possible
